Flexitank Market Overview

What is driving Flexitank demand

The Flexitank market experiences significant growth due to the increasing need for efficient and cost-effective solutions for transporting bulk liquids. This trend is particularly pronounced in sectors including food-grade liquid transportation, chemicals, and oil applications. The Asia Pacific region dominates the market, holding 45.3% of the total share, driven by enhanced logistics demands and improvements in infrastructure. The ongoing transition towards sustainability and decarbonization within logistics further impacts market dynamics, because companies strive to diminish their environmental footprint.

What is holding back the Flexitank market

Despite robust growth, the Flexitank market encounters various regulatory challenges that hinder expansion. Compliance with rigorous regulations entails substantial financial commitments, particularly for sectors involved in food and pharmaceuticals. These challenges often lead to inflated operational costs, which adversely affect profit margins for suppliers. Macroeconomic factors including inflation and currency fluctuations further complicate market dynamics, restricting investment in new technologies.

Flexitank market segmentation

The Flexitank market is categorized by layer into single-layer and multi-layer flexitanks. The single-layer segment is projected to grow from USD 550.4 million in 2026 and reach USD 2,106.7 million by 2033, reflecting a CAGR of 21.1%. In contrast, multi-layer flexitanks are anticipated to attain USD 7,434.4 million by 2033, with a CAGR of 25.6%. The market is segmented by capacity, with notable demand for flexitanks with capacities of up to 16,000 liters and above 24,000 liters, especially in food and beverage applications.
